It will be a mixture of:
-tell us about yourself, club involvements
-why MS, what you hope to get out of this internship
-where do you see yourself in 5 years
-expand on previous internships and 2-3 skills learned there
-basic behavioral questions
-technical familiarities (Excel, SQL) — back when I interviewed some candidates, there was a big emphasis on coding and Excel skills as these will be a big chunk of their internship
A pointer: have her read up on the MS acquisitions (ET, Eaton Vance). Especially on the Wealth side, have her bring up to the interviewer a point or two (even if not prompted) on the ET acquisition which brings in big business for WM, targeting clients who typically do not fit the legacy MS client population. With the state of the economy, there’s big emphasis on the Wealth side of the business.
If she landed an interview, she’s more than half way in. Just tell her to be herself, highlight achievements in school/previous internships. At the end of the day, everyone receiving an internship interview are qualified as applications are rigorously analyzed—just a matter of culture fit, assessing communication skills and seeing how she can think on her feet at this point!
